When it is determined that the speed permitted by state law is greater or less than is reasonable or safe under the conditions found to exist at such intersections the city council may adopt by resolution a listing of the locations, and times, if any, when speed limits greater than or less than those permitted by state law shall be imposed. Upon adoption of a resolution listing those streets and intersections and times, if applicable, the city shall post appropriate signs to establish the speed limit provided in such resolution. [Ord. 1998-02, June 1998.]
